Infantile Tremor Syndrome in Modern Times

Infantile tremor syndrome (ITS) is a multi-micronutrient deficiency disease in malnourished children. Early nutrition education and timely complementary feeding are crucial for prevention and management.

Background:

  • Infantile tremor syndrome (ITS) presents with mental, psychomotor, and pigmentary changes, along with tremors in malnourished children aged 5 months to 3 years.
  • The exact etiopathogenesis of ITS remains unclear, despite being a recognized clinical entity.

Purpose of the Study:

  • To investigate the demographic, clinical, and laboratory profile of children diagnosed with preinfantile and infantile tremor syndrome.
  • To identify potential contributing factors and associated conditions in ITS cases.

Main Methods:

  • A prospective observational study was conducted involving 25 children diagnosed with ITS.
  • Data collection included demographic, clinical, and laboratory parameters from May 2014 to June 2015.
  • Descriptive statistical analysis was performed using SPSS.

Main Results:

  • ITS accounted for 0.5% of pediatric admissions, with a median age of 10 months and a male-to-female ratio of 1.27:1.
  • The condition was more prevalent in higher birth orders (68%) and associated with improper complementary feeding (16%).
  • Comorbidities were common (96%), with respiratory tract infections being most frequent. Anemia (40%) and low vitamin B12 levels (52%) were observed; magnesium levels were lower in patients with tremors.

Conclusions:

  • Infantile tremor syndrome is characterized by multi-micronutrient deficiency, occurring alone or in combination.
  • Maternal nutrition education during pregnancy and appropriate complementary feeding are vital for preventing ITS.
  • Early intervention and nutritional support are essential for managing affected children.
